An architectural firm in Manchester is seeking an experienced Interior Designer to contribute to projects for a leading restaurant company. The ideal candidate will possess a flair for design, strong communication skills, and at least 5 years of relevant experience in interior fit out projects. Familiarity with UK Building Regulations is essential. This role offers hybrid working conditions and a range of employee benefits aimed at well-being and professional development.
